About

Arash Shahravan is a scholar working on Oral Surgery, General Health Professions and Periodontics. According to data from OpenAlex, Arash Shahravan has authored 75 papers receiving a total of 916 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 24 papers in Oral Surgery, 22 papers in General Health Professions and 17 papers in Periodontics. Recurrent topics in Arash Shahravan's work include Endodontics and Root Canal Treatments (21 papers), Dental Health and Care Utilization (16 papers) and Dental Radiography and Imaging (15 papers). Arash Shahravan is often cited by papers focused on Endodontics and Root Canal Treatments (21 papers), Dental Health and Care Utilization (16 papers) and Dental Radiography and Imaging (15 papers). Arash Shahravan coll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and Belgium. Arash Shahravan's co-authors include Ali Akbar Haghdoost, Alireza Adl, Hajir Rahimi, Forouzan Rafie, Ali Eskandarizadeh, Maryam Raoof, Maryam Alsadat Hashemipour, Amirreza Ghassemi, Saeed Asgary and Maryam Rad and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of Endodontics and International Endodontic Journal.
